A Short Term Apartment Rentals in Dee Why NSW deal should contain the address of the property being rented, the dates and times the renter will have access to the property, age, and maximum occupancy rules, payment policies, check out procedures, cancellation policies and the rules related to the property, for example rules regarding pets, smoking, and pool or utility use. If the property is located in a place where hurricanes or thunderstorms may happen, a clause may be added if there is a mandatory evacuation that allows for refunds or cancellations.

Determine whether you want to list your vacation property through a property management company or if you desire to record it yourself. A third party is a great alternative for those who do not desire to handle paperwork, the tenant screenings, and transaction. Keep in mind a management firm can also be hired to take care of issues and upkeep that may appear with renters. This is especially useful if you do not have the time to rectify a tenant's problem on short notice or if you do not live close enough to the property to handle issues promptly.

The contract should also contain a cancellation policy that will deter a renter from backing out of the trade. The contract should include a good faith clause that will release the renter from the contract if a calamity occurs before the lease and renders the property uninhabitable if the property is in a place prone to natural disasters for example floods, hurricanes or earthquakes.
Have all terms for the vacation home rental in writing. The contract must say the place of the property, dates of leasing, total rental price and rent payment schedule. Any individual policies such as policies relating to pets, smoking, and occupancy limitations also must be in the contract. Contain a damages clause, which defines deposit rules and monetary repercussions regarding any damages.
